Solved: Cisco VPN client in Windows 2003 can’t access remote redources.

Situation: After install Cisco VPN client 4.6.01 on a Windows 2003 server, the client can establish the VPN but can’t access the remote resources.

Troubleshooting:

1.	Receive time out when Ping remote computer IP.
2.	Trace router points to the local default gateway.
3.	The routing table displays no remote subnet, 10.0.0.0 (see below)

Active Routes:
Network Destination        Netmask          Gateway       Interface  Metric
          0.0.0.0          0.0.0.0     192.168.10.1    192.168.10.11     40
         x.x.x.194  255.255.255.255     192.168.10.1    192.168.10.11      1
        127.0.0.0        255.0.0.0        127.0.0.1        127.0.0.1      1
     192.168.10.0    255.255.255.0    192.168.10.11    192.168.10.11     40
    192.168.10.11  255.255.255.255        127.0.0.1        127.0.0.1     40
   192.168.10.255  255.255.255.255    192.168.10.11    192.168.10.11     40
    192.168.254.0    255.255.255.0    192.168.254.2    192.168.254.2     10
    192.168.254.2  255.255.255.255        127.0.0.1        127.0.0.1     10
  192.168.254.255  255.255.255.255    192.168.254.2    192.168.254.2     10
        224.0.0.0        240.0.0.0    192.168.10.11    192.168.10.11     40
        224.0.0.0        240.0.0.0    192.168.254.2    192.168.254.2     10
  255.255.255.255  255.255.255.255    192.168.10.11    192.168.10.11      1
  255.255.255.255  255.255.255.255    192.168.254.2    192.168.254.2      1
Default Gateway:      192.168.10.1

4. Upgraded the Cisco VPN client to V4.6.03. That fixes the problem. The routing table look like this:


Active Routes:
Network Destination        Netmask          Gateway       Interface  Metric
          0.0.0.0          0.0.0.0     192.168.10.1    192.168.10.11     40
         10.0.0.0      255.255.0.0    192.168.254.2    192.168.254.2      1
    x.x.x.194  255.255.255.255     192.168.10.1    192.168.10.11      1
        127.0.0.0        255.0.0.0        127.0.0.1        127.0.0.1      1
     192.168.10.0    255.255.255.0    192.168.10.11    192.168.10.11     40
    192.168.10.11  255.255.255.255        127.0.0.1        127.0.0.1     40
   192.168.10.255  255.255.255.255    192.168.10.11    192.168.10.11     40
    192.168.254.0    255.255.255.0    192.168.254.2    192.168.254.2     10
    192.168.254.2  255.255.255.255        127.0.0.1        127.0.0.1     10
  192.168.254.255  255.255.255.255    192.168.254.2    192.168.254.2     10
        224.0.0.0        240.0.0.0    192.168.10.11    192.168.10.11     40
        224.0.0.0        240.0.0.0    192.168.254.2    192.168.254.2     10
  255.255.255.255  255.255.255.255    192.168.10.11    192.168.10.11      1
  255.255.255.255  255.255.255.255    192.168.254.2    192.168.254.2      1
Default Gateway:      192.168.10.1
